Profile bio

About Steve Stahl

UPDATE Feb 2024: A youthful and early semi-retirement. Is providing me time to begin working on some documentary ideas around my life and work in the dawn of 24/7 Cable News. I have a unique insiders view and video archive of my 40 yrs in the business starting in 1984 with CNN. In addition to video and photos covering most of the era. I am willing to license or partner with documentarians seeking to tell the story of a sea change in the industry as CNN rose to dominance. About me: I started my career in radio as an early teen. I moved in to TV in college, and worked for CNN from 1984 to 2012. I joined the launch team for Al Jazeera America in spring of 2013, prior to launch, thru til it's closing in April 2016. My professional DNA is based in solid, in-depth, quick-paced, substantive Live TV. Presently I am enjoying life beyond TV news as a Tech Manager for MLB & NHL. I believe the best managers lead by example and should be part of the team, not isolating themselves in an office. I like to maintain an on-going dialog and partnership with my staff. These relationships have led to great ideas from the team bubbling up to be implemented, and that as we built new facilities, those facilities met the needs of the technical staff and producers.My CNN career culminated with a 7 yr stint overseeing the Technical Operations team (studio and control room operations staff) in the CNN Washington Bureau as Director of Technical Operations. A 40+ person staff, including 2 subordinate staff supervisors.Over this period we made pivotal changes in the production workflows, and repeatedly renovated the facility infrastructure, with moves to HD, and multiple control room builds and upgrades. The most recent of these upgrades, included upgrading two control rooms and a total rebuild of a third, in addition to a total rebuild of the bureau's studio facilities. These facilities have become CNN's special event control room/studios for CNN’s most demanding live coverage. I have a proven track record of not only getting the job done on time and on budget, but also maintaining a positive work environment. In recent years, I have returned to my roots in the control room. Tech Managing shows for CBS News, MLB Network and NHL Network. Live tv production has been my passion for my entire career.

Director Of Operations

Oversight, leadership and departmental management of CNN’s studio, control room, QC, video shading, robotic camera control staff. Demonstrated leadership of 40+ person, multi-disciplined, production team in CNN’s premier newsgathering bureau. Experience with building broadcast facilities, including a state-of-the-art news control rooms and studios designed in 2011 and launched in 2012. The control room and studio are CNN’s most technologically advanced and designed to handle the most demanding special events coverage, beginning with the network’s 2012 political conventions, presidential debates, election night and presidential inauguration coverage. I also led DC Tech Ops staff in the initial upgrade of bureau control rooms and studios to HD production in 2007 and a more thorough upgrade in 2009. These major technical changes maintained an error-free production standard on the SD facilities, while simultaneously upgrading to an HD production infrastructure and seamless transition to the new systems. I joined CNN’s DC team as the bureau staff was expanded and tasked with launching complete show production, rather than sub-switching sources for completion by a control room in CNN’s Atlanta HQ, as had been the production model. This evolution in production required extensive changes in infrastructure and staff on a short timeline. The DC bureau generates a near continuous flow of program content to all of CNN networks with reporter and guest support, in addition to breaking news and special event coverage. Special event coverage under my leadership included the Jan 2009 Inauguration Coverage (the largest in US history), Network Pool coverage of Presidential State of the Union Speeches 2006 (First ever in HD and surround sound) & 2010 in addition to many other smaller events. I’ve demonstrated a passion for staff development and positively motivating the production team thru periods of change while maintaining our production standards.

2005 - Aug 2012

Audio Operations Lead - Cnn Hd Launch Team

Cnn

Partnering with CNN Engineering, Editorial, and Operations staff on designing new infrastructure and production workflows, which would sustain the mono mix for the network’s SD feed, while also enabling stereo and synthesized 5.1 audio on CNN’s HD feed. The launch of HD and stereo production was the most significant change to CNN’s production methods since the launch of the network, requiring upgrades and training in CNN’s Atlanta, DC, and NY production facilities.

2006 - 2007 ~1 yr

Supervisor Of Audio Operations

Cnn

CNN’s first full-time Audio Supervisor, overseeing staff training and performance management for CNN’s Domestic channel. Leading the team thru numerous technology changes, development of policies and standard operating procedures for audio operators. Additionally, developing record collection methodologies for CNN’s music usage reporting in conjunction with CNN’s legal department, training Operations and Editorial staff on the music reporting requirements and procedures. CNN’s audio operations lead on researching, evaluating and recommending audio technology for the network, and training staff on new technology and workflows in Atlanta, DC and NY. Leadership of complex special events audio and intercom set ups for CNN events from 1986-2005, including political conventions from 1992-2004, election coverage from 1986 to 2005, American/Russian Presidential summits in Moscow and Helsinki, Nelson Mandela election coverage from South Africa 1994, and oversight of audio and editorial staff training on audio and intercom operations for 1991 and 2003 gulf war coverage. Presidential Candidate Debates. Larry King broadcasts from Hong Kong and Tokyo, 9-11 coverage audio and MC oversight in addition to countless smaller-scale events across a broad scale of production requirements and challenges. Design partner with CNN Engineering on creation of CNN Audio Post Production facility.CNN Technical Operations design lead for CNN Atlanta, Washington and NY audio production facilities.

Mar 1990 - Apr 2005
